Recognizing Civic Excellence
The All-America City Award is one of the nation's most esteemed honors, bestowed annually since 1949 by the National Civic League. It celebrates communities that exemplify commitment to civic engagement and address issues by bringing together residents, businesses, nonprofits, and local governments. The 2026 award theme, "America at 250 Strengthening Civic Health and Building Trust," aligns with the nation's 250th anniversary, highlighting efforts to create responsive and inclusive communities.
After a rigorous selection process, twenty finalist communities were invited to showcase their initiatives at the 2026 All-America City Award Event held from June 26 to 28 in Denver, Colorado. Each finalist presented their unique projects designed to enhance civic life and promote trust within their towns. Ultimately, the jury selected ten winners, announced in a celebratory closing ceremony on June 28.
The Esteemed Winners
The following communities were honored as the recipients of the 2026 All-America City Award:
- - Chelsea, Massachusetts
- - Franklin, Tennessee
- - Harlingen, Texas
- - Montgomery, Alabama
- - Morrisville, North Carolina
- - Norfolk, Virginia
- - North Charleston, South Carolina
- - Riviera Beach, Florida
- - Roanoke, Virginia
- - Woodburn, Oregon
Each community shares a common thread of dedication to uniting residents and local institutions to address pressing issues. They have demonstrated how meaningful civic participation can lead to stronger bonds within the community and more effective solutions to local challenges.
